# GE microwave error code F5

### What F5 means, in the maker’s own words

Shorted humidity sensor — the short-circuit companion to F4, and the same practical consequence: sensor cooking stops working while manual cooking usually continues.

### Where this code actually appears

On the control panel, and usually with a sound. GE describes their refrigerator codes as flashing green on the display and typically accompanied by a beeping, and the range, microwave and dishwasher tables all describe codes you can read from the front of the appliance. That is the opposite of some makes, where the number is written into a hidden log and never shown — here, if something is wrong, the appliance generally tells you. Photograph what it says before cutting the power, because a reset erases it and the code is most of the diagnosis.

### What to do about it

- Try a manual setting to establish what still works.
- Clear power for a minute and restore.
- If it returns, it is a service call.
